Eken Babu's adventures continue to captivate audiences, with his current film, 'The Eken Benaras e Bibhishika,' earning national recognition. The movie was awarded Best Film at a ceremony held in Mumbai on April 15 and 16.
This prestigious event showcased filmmakers and artists from various Indian regional cinemas. Hosted by Karan Johar and Rana Daggubati, it honored achievements across Bengali, Tamil, Telugu, Malayalam, and Punjabi film industries.
Despite the absence of actor Anirban Chakrabarti and director Joydeep Mukherjee from the award presentation, fans celebrated the national honor for the beloved detective character. Koushani Mukherjee also received the Best Actress award for her role in 'Kilbil Society.'
